PreciseTarget is an AI company based in Bethesda, Maryland. The company is led by Rob McGovern, prior founder of Careerbuilder.com, which had a successful IPO and was acquired for $440 Million. We have strong data science competencies, and we service customers in retail and publishing. We’re finalizing two strategic partnership agreements which create the need for operational expertise and content leadership.

Position Description We’re looking for someone to build and lead a new organization to create digital content that will be distributed to our blue-chip publisher partners. The content will be consumed by consumers, creating an absolute need for prior experience producing content for consumers. The position requires the creation of an editorial calendar, hiring a team of writers, driving production, and optimizing our content delivery pipeline.

The right candidate will be a proven leader who has managed a large team of writers. The candidate must have depth in delivering content for consumer audiences. Our publisher customers live and die on the premise of delivering high-quality content to their readers and so must we. Our mission is to be their source of high‑quality consumer content that engages their readers, while also driving new revenues. Our customers are always ‘on deadline’ and so are we. You must be great at hiring, team building, and be the the natural leader everyone wants to follow.
